Product Description
If you are trying to attract more colorful songbirds to your garden, this is the perfect seed blend for you. This seed includes premium black oil sunflower, peanut bits and pieces, white millet and and medium sunflower chips. The best blend for Cardinals, chickadees, grosbeaks, titmice and more. Over the last year I went through a 25lb bag of somewhat junky birdseed at one of my feeders and got mostly house sparrows and squirrels at it. Cardinals were landing at the feeder and then flying off without eating so I figured I would not buy again. I decided to try something advertising itself as premium to get less millet and other chaff in hopes some other birds would show up.

I filled the feeder with this seed on Sunday and since then have seen House finches, Gold finches, Chickadees and Creepers at the feeder, none of which had turned up at all over the last year. I think the higher amount of sunflower seeds did the trick. Most of these birds have been coming to my thistle feeders and ignoring the feeder I tried the seed in for the last year or so. Not seeing quite as many squirrels since the sparrows don't shovel out so much wasted millet.

Still can't keep the stupid European house sparrows off the feeder though. Ugh.

I really hope that some cardinals find the feeder and enjoy it. If so, will definitely buy again in higher volume. I recommend buying the 7lb bag and trying it out at your feeder to see if you are getting the birds you are looking for.
